You're pegs aren't gunna drag dude. Promise.
And if you did manage to get low enough to drag a peg, they fold back. If you just want some for looks, that's cool or whatever but they won't be any less likely to drag.

Poor suspension or lowered bike will put the pegs into a drag situation. Normally they would flex up and not cause a problem. I've drug the pegs on my pre many times prior to the suspension work. AFter that, never again have I come close... dragging knee.
